1. The Art of Crafting Ceramic Persian Cat Statues

The creation of ceramic Persian cat statues is a true art form, requiring skill and precision. Artisans begin with high-quality clay, which is carefully molded to capture the distinct features of the Persian breed, such as their round face and luxurious fur. Once formed, the statues are often hand-painted, allowing for individualized details that make each piece unique. This artistry not only highlights the beauty of the breed but also reflects the talent and creativity of the sculptor.

3. Caring for Your Ceramic Persian Cat Statue

To keep your ceramic Persian cat statue looking its best, proper care and maintenance are essential. It’s important to dust the statue regularly to prevent dirt buildup, using a soft, dry cloth or a feather duster. If the statue gets dirty, gently clean it with a damp cloth and mild soap, avoiding harsh chemicals that could damage the paint. Additionally, placing the statue away from direct sunlight can help prevent fading and preserve its vibrant colors for years to come.
